WOW, THAT WAS EXCITING. WENT TO A BASEBALL FIELD THAT I HAD BEEN WANTING TO HUNT FOR A WHILE BECAUSE PEOPLE ARE ALWAYS IN THERE. GOT UP EARLY AND HIT IT AND TO MY SURPRISE DOUBLE CLASS RINGS HIS AND HERS WITH A BROKEN CHAIN. I HAVE FOUND 2 GOLD RINGS IN THE SAME HOLE BUT NEVER 2 CLASS RINGS. HALLMARK SAYS MASTER(TM) QUALIUM(TM) DONT KNOW WHAT ITS MADE OF BUT ITS GOTTA BE GOOD, ANYONE HAVE ANY IDEAS.
